    Barnsley (/ ˈ b ɑːr n z l i /) is a market town in South Yorkshire, England.It is the main settlement of the Metropolitan Borough of Barnsley and the fourth largest settlement in South Yorkshire. The town's population was 96,888 in 2021, while the wider borough had a population of 244,600 in the 2021 census.   3. Barnsley is a town in South Yorkshire, England, located halfway between Leeds and Sheffield. Historically, Barnsley was known for its coal mining and glassmaking industries. The Metropolitan Borough of Barnsley is a metropolitan borough in South Yorkshire, England; the main settlement is Barnsley and other notable towns include Penistone, Wombwell and Hoyland .   5. Barnsley is a large town in South Yorkshire in the north of England, nowadays a metropolis. It grew up as a linen-making town, but then in the 18th and 19th century made its living from coal-mining, glass-making and steel. Map. Directions. Satellite.

  8. May 17, 2024 · Barnsley, town and metropolitan borough, metropolitan county of South Yorkshire, historic county of Yorkshire, northern England. The borough encompasses in addition to Barnsley a number of smaller towns, including Cudworth, Darton, Wombwell, and Penistone, and some open countryside, including a section of the Pennines.

Barnsley saw Yorkshire and The Humber's joint third-largest percentage-point rise (alongside North Lincolnshire and Calderdale) in the proportion of people (aged five years and over) providing between 20 and 49 hours of weekly unpaid care (from 1.9% in 2011 to 2.5% in 2021). These are age-standardised proportions.
